HSBC Holdings plc Form 6-K Summary
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 6-K filing by HSBC Holdings plc reports a transaction in own shares conducted on September 5, 2025. The report details share repurchases executed as part of a buy-back program announced on July 31, 2025.
Key Financial Metrics and Transaction Details
The filing does not provide revenue, profit, cash flow, margin, debt, or liquidity metrics. It focuses exclusively on share buy-back activity.
- UK Venues Repurchase: 2,248,042 shares purchased at a VWAP of £9.7176 (Range: £9.6020 - £9.8140).
- Hong Kong Stock Exchange Repurchase: 1,213,200 shares purchased at a VWAP of HK$100.9836 (Range: HK$100.4000 - HK$101.9000).
- Cumulative Buy-back (since July 31, 2025): 100,997,163 ordinary shares repurchased for a total consideration of approximately US$1,284.8 million.
- Issued Share Capital: Following the cancellation of UK repurchases, issued ordinary share capital stands at 17,320,251,709 shares. No shares are held in treasury.
Material Changes
The primary material change is the reduction in issued share capital due to the cancellation of shares repurchased on UK venues. The filing notes that cancellation of shares repurchased on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ange takes longer, and a further announcement regarding total voting rights will be made once those cancellations are complete.
